This is the code in my header 'lcd.h':

Code:
/*------------------ Function Prototypes -----------------*/
extern void LCD_Init();
extern void Mode_cmd();
extern void Mode_char();
extern void snd_char(char t);
extern void snd_string(const char *s);
extern void snd_centred_string(const char *s);
extern void snd_cmd(char c);
extern void snd_cls();
extern void Pulse_E();
extern void Pulse_SR_CLK();
/*--------------------------------------------------------*/

And the errors related to it:

Code:
Advisory[1209]   : An old MPLAB tool suite plug-in was detected. Some options may not work correctly
Advisory[1210]   : Visit [url]www.htsoft.com[/url] or contact [email]support@htsoft.com[/email] for an update
Warning[349] D:\Development\MPLab Projects\LCD Code\lcd.h 2 : non-prototyped function declaration for "LCD_Init"
Warning[349] D:\Development\MPLab Projects\LCD Code\lcd.h 3 : non-prototyped function declaration for "Mode_cmd"
Warning[349] D:\Development\MPLab Projects\LCD Code\lcd.h 4 : non-prototyped function declaration for "Mode_char"
Warning[349] D:\Development\MPLab Projects\LCD Code\lcd.h 9 : non-prototyped function declaration for "snd_cls"
Warning[349] D:\Development\MPLab Projects\LCD Code\lcd.h 10 : non-prototyped function declaration for "Pulse_E"
Warning[349] D:\Development\MPLab Projects\LCD Code\lcd.h 11 : non-prototyped function declaration for "Pulse_SR_CLK"

And oh, I only get the warnings on a 'build all'. A make doesn't generate them!
 
Update:

The Advisory simply means that the compiler is feeling bored and wants to have a chat, well no not really - it's to do with PICC-Lite using some old stuff, a new version will be out soon.

The Warnings are cause I've prototyped 'em as void func(); instead of void func(void); ...ahh just being pedantic I guess, will sort that out
